After 25 years of engagement in disasters all over the world - how do you find motivation to continue? For 25 years Mollekleiv has been met with that question when returning to the safe haven of Oslo from contexts of armed conflict, of natural disasters, of famine, infectious diseases.More than ever before the provision of an adequate humanitarian response in disasters depend on local humanitarian operators. Volunteers who are trained in advance and who respond immediately when disasters strike. Committed not only in the immediate aftermath, but also to the long term effort needed to rebuild the society.

Sven Mollekleiv is considered as one of Norway’s most experienced humanitarian voices. The current and longstanding President of the Norwegian Red Cross, Mollekleiv aims to cement the country's’ commitment to providing aid and support to struggling communities both home and abroad as well as ensuring that society’s eyes and ears are kept firmly open so people in need do not go unnoticed.
